YarasaFORUM
21 Şubat 2018, 12:06:05 *
Hoşgeldiniz, Ziyaretçi.Lütfen giriş yapın veya kayıt olun.

Kullanıcı adınızı, parolanızı ve aktif kalma süresini giriniz
Duyurular: DJ   alımımız devam etmektedir.. Ayrıntılar için TIKLAYIN...

 
   Ana Sayfa   Yardım Ara Giriş Yap Kayıt  
Sayfa: [1]   Aşağı git
  Yazdır  
Gönderen Konu: Qbasıc  (Okunma Sayısı 542 defa)
BURAK
VatanYolcusu
FORUM POLİSİ
BİNBAŞI
*

Tesekkür sayisi 119
Çevrimdışı Çevrimdışı

Mesaj Sayısı: 682



« : 14 Mart 2010, 23:47:12 »

QBASIC, Microsoft şirketi tarafından geliştirilmiş, Microsoft QuickBASIC isimli yazılımlama dilinin belli özellikleri (örneğin derleyicisi) çıkartılarak sadeleştirilmiş halidir. MS-DOS işletim sisteminin belli sürümlerinin parçası olarak sunulmuştur. Adından da anlaşılacağı üzere yapısal bir BASIC türevidir.
QuickBASIC, QBASIC veya QB kısaltılmış olarak kullanılır.
QBasic önceleri kullanılan MS-Basic, GWBasic ve BASICA gibi eski BASIC derleyicilerinin geliştirilmiş halidir. Ayrıca, eski BASIC derleyicilerinden farklı olarak bir düzenleyicidir. Dil yapısında ufak değişiklikler olduğu gibi farklı olarak güçlü bir editörü de vardır. QBasic güçlü yapısal veya sistem programcılığı dili olarak değil yazımı ve kullanımı basit ve kolay yazılımlama ve değişken notasyonları ile kulanıcıyı yormadan ufak bilimsel hesap ve muhasebe gibi uygulamalarda kolayca sonuca götürmeyi sağlar.

QBASIC Sürümleri

QBasic 1.1
QBasic 4.5
QBasic 7.1
QB64

Qbasic 1.1 çıktığı zaman programcı sayısı artmıştır. Qbasic 4.5'i, Qbasic 1.1'den ayıran en önemli özellik yazılan programları çalıştırılabilir uygulamaya (EXE uzantılı) çevirme imkanı tanınmıştır. Qbasic 7.1 çıktığında gelimiş yazılımlar yazma imkanı çoğalmıştır. Son yıllarda QB64 çıkmıştır ve sürekli güncellenmektedir.

QBASIC'e Giriş

Qbasic çıktığında hemen yayılma imkanı tanımıştır. Çünkü öğrenilmesi basit ve daha eski BASIC derleyicilerinde olmayan tamsayfa editörü vardır. Eski BASIC sürümleri ile uğraşanlar, yazacakları programı kağıt üzerinde tasarlayıp bilgisayara geçirip çalıştırır ve o programda hata varsa hataları ayıklarlardı.
Örnek bir Qbasic programı:
'Belirtilen İki Sayıyı Toplar
CLS
INPUT "Birinci Sayıyı Giriniz:";A%
INPUT "İkinci Sayıyı Giriniz:";B%
PRINT A% + B%
END
Programda ' işareti, açıklama satırlarının yazılmasını sağlar. Bu satırlar, bilgi vermek içindir ve programa hiçbir etkisi yoktur. MS-DOS'taki gibi "CLS" deyimiyle ekrandaki yazıları siler, "INPUT" deyimiyle değişkenlerin (A% ve B%) bilgi girişini sağlar ve "PRINT" deyimiyle değişkenlerin toplamını ekranda görüntüler (A% + B%)
Sonsuz döngüye girmeyi sağlayan bir Qbasic programı:
CLS
DO
PRINT "DENEME"
LOOP
Bu programda "DO" ve "LOOP" komutları sonsuz döngüye girmeyi sağlar. Yani sürekli "DENEME" yazısı çıkacaktır. Programın işleyişi LOOP satırına gelirse DO satırına döner ve böylece program, sonsuz döngüye girmiş olur.

Qbasic'te Grafik

Qbasic; VGA, EGA, CGA, MCGA, Olivetti, Hercules ve AT&T görüntü formatlarını desteklemektedir.
Kayıtlı

dehşettürk
TEĞMEN
*

Tesekkür sayisi 0
Çevrimdışı Çevrimdışı

Mesaj Sayısı: 51


« Yanıtla #1 : 16 Nisan 2011, 17:33:05 »

tamda bu lazımdı bana eline saglık
Kayıtlı
Sayfa: [1]   Yukarı git
  Yazdır  
 
Gitmek istediğiniz yer:  

MySQL Kullanıyor PHP Kullanıyor Powered by SMF 1.1.11 | SMF © 2006-2009, Simple Machines LLC
Simple Audio Video Embedder
XHTML 1.0 Uyumlu! CSS Uyumlu!